History and Significance

The reference 15210 sits in that last generation of five-digit Rolex models before everything shifted into the modern era. It keeps the proportions and simplicity that made the Oyster Perpetual Date such a staple, but benefits from improved movements and build quality that make it far more usable today.

This reference is defined by its engine-turned bezel, which was always a quieter alternative to the fluted option. It adds just enough texture without pulling attention away from the dial. Rolex phased this style out not long after, which makes these later examples a bit more interesting in hindsight.

The 34mm case is where this watch really lands. It is not oversized, not trying to be anything it is not. It wears in that classic Rolex way where the proportions just work, especially with the slimmer lugs and tighter overall profile of this era.
